Comparative Analysis of CO2 Monitoring Methods in Patients With CF Undergoing General Anesthesia

Four methods are routinely used to monitor CO2 in patients. End tidal CO2 (EtCO2) is monitored through the endotracheal tube during general anesthesia. CO2 is also monitored in other healthcare settings transcutaneously (TCO2), via finger stick capillary CO2 (CapCO2), and arterial blood gas (ABG). The purpose of this study is to perform all four measurements simultaneously during general anesthesia to identify which measure provides the most accurate data with the least amount of patient risk.

Inclusion criteria

  • Have a confirmed diagnosis of cystic fibrosis (positive sweat chloride value ≥ 60 mEq/L) and/or genotype with two identifiable mutations consistent with CF, accompanied by one or more clinical features consistent with the CF phenotype)
  • Hemodynamically stable undergoing general anesthesia for a scheduled procedure

Exclusion criteria

  • Patients not diagnosed with CF
  • CF patients undergoing anesthesia for emergency procedures

Treatment and study plan

End tidal CO2 (EtCO2)

Other

End tidal CO2 (EtCO2) is monitored through the endotracheal tube during general anesthesia.

Transcutaneous CO2 (TCO2)

Device

Continuous and noninvasive real-time monitoring of transcutaneous CO2.

Other names: The SenTec Digital Monitoring System (SDMS)

Capillary CO2 (CapCO2)

Diagnostic Test

Capillary CO2 collected by finger stick and run on the i-STAT handheld blood analyzer.

Arterial blood gas (ABG)

Diagnostic Test

Arterial blood gas collected from the radial artery and run on the i-STAT handheld blood analyzer.

Primary outcomes

  1. Accuracy of CO2 Levels

    Time frame: Immediately following induction of anesthesia

    Looking at the accuracy of CO2 levels assessed via end tidal CO2 (ETCO2), capillary CO2 (Cap-CO2), and transcutaneous CO2 (TCCO2) compared to arterial blood gas (ABG) which is the gold standard.
